Typical day; Breakfast - Muesli + Soy Milk, Banana, Protein shake in orange juice Lunch - Hummus sandwiches, 2 pieces of fruit, Protein shake in soy milk Dinner - Quinoa, Kidney Beans in a Tomato sauce, Steamed kale later on
Vitamin D, B12, Multivitamin, Omega Oils, Creatine for supplements. Trying to add more veg in.
